
Designed in 1971 by William Rudolph and Leonides Guadarrama, The Fairmont Acapulco Princess sits on 480 acres of lush gardens with palms framing the view of the Sierra Madre in the beautiful Acapulco Diamante area. Built in the form of an ancient Aztec pyramid, the hotel contains 1,017 exquisite rooms, offering spacious bathrooms, large walk-in closets and separate dressing rooms. The resort also features four freshwater pools with waterfalls and one saltwater pool - all overlooking Revolcadero Beach, the Pacific Ocean, a championship golf course, and nine outdoor and two indoor tennis courts. Recently, the readers of Travel and Leisure Magazine ranked The Fairmont Acapulco Princess the eighth best hotel in Mexico, Central and South America.
